ArchGee is a specialized AI-powered job board designed exclusively for professionals within the architecture and built-environment sectors. Its core purpose is to streamline the job search and recruitment process by aggregating verified, relevant job listings from multiple sources across more than 15 countries. Unlike general job boards, ArchGee focuses solely on roles pertinent to architects, interior designers, landscape architects, urban planners, BIM specialists, and sustainability consultants, ensuring users find highly targeted opportunities without sifting through unrelated listings. The platform employs advanced AI filtering technology to exclude irrelevant positions, such as software engineering roles, which are often mistakenly included in broader job aggregators. This precision makes ArchGee a uniquely valuable resource for built-environment professionals seeking genuine, vetted career opportunities worldwide. Key features of ArchGee include its AI-powered aggregation engine that continuously scans numerous job portals and company websites to compile a comprehensive database of architecture-related vacancies. The AI filtering system intelligently distinguishes between relevant and non-relevant roles, maintaining a high-quality job feed. Users can browse jobs freely without any subscription, save interesting listings, and set up personalized email alerts to receive notifications about new openings matching their criteria. Additionally, ArchGee offers a free job posting service for employers and recruiters, with a review process that ensures listings meet quality standards before publication—typically within 24 hours. This rapid turnaround supports timely recruitment efforts. The platform’s coverage spans multiple disciplines within the built environment, including architecture, interior design, landscape architecture, urban planning, Building Information Modeling (BIM), and sustainability consulting, making it a comprehensive hub for related professions. Regarding pricing, ArchGee offers free job browsing, saving, and email alert services to job seekers, removing barriers to access. Employers can post jobs for free as well, with the platform conducting a quality review before publishing. This no-cost model for both candidates and recruiters is a significant advantage compared to many niche job boards that charge fees for listings or premium access. There are currently no premium subscription plans or paid tiers, making ArchGee an accessible solution for all users. Compared to alternatives, ArchGee stands out due to its exclusive focus on architecture and built-environment roles combined with AI-powered filtering that eliminates irrelevant job postings. Many generalist job boards or even some niche platforms include software engineering or unrelated technical roles, which can clutter search results. ArchGee’s AI-driven curation ensures a high signal-to-noise ratio. Additionally, its international scope covering 15+ countries provides a broader range of opportunities than many local or regional job boards. However, unlike some larger platforms, ArchGee does not currently offer advanced recruitment tools such as applicant tracking system (ATS) integrations or candidate management features. Notable limitations include the platform’s current focus on job aggregation and listing rather than end-to-end recruitment solutions. Employers seeking integrated hiring workflows or extensive employer branding options may find ArchGee’s capabilities limited. Also, while the AI filtering is robust, users should remain vigilant for occasional misclassified listings, as no automated system is perfect. Finally, the platform’s coverage, while extensive, may not include every country or niche sub-specialty within the built environment, so users with very specific geographic or role requirements might need to supplement their search with other resources.
